MUKAH: The 2024 Mukah Kaul Festival, originally scheduled for seven days from April 22 to 28, has been postponed to July 15 to 21 this year.

The announcement was made by Balingian assemblyman Abdul Yakub Arbi.

“The meeting of the Mukah Kaul Main Committee No.2/2024 has unanimously decided to hold the 2024 Mukah Kaul Festival from July 15 to 21, 2024.

“This decision was made to respect the passing of the late Tun Pehin Sri Abdul Taib Mahmud.

“However, to respect the customs and traditions of the Melanau community, the Kaul Seraheng Kakan ceremony will still be carried out in a modest manner on April 20,” he said after the meeting of the Sarawak Melanau Association Federation at the new administration building meeting room here recently.

The Pesta Kaul Mukah is an annual week-long Kaul Festival traditionally held in April.

This year, Premier Datuk Patinggi Tan Sri Abang Johari Tun Openg is anticipated to attend the opening ceremony, and the Yang di-Pertua Negeri has been invited to participate in the Keman Kaul Ceremony.
